- Background
-
Irx5 establishes the cardiac repolarization gradient by its repressive actions on the KCND2 potassium-channel gene.Irx5 is required for retinal cone bipolar cell differentiation.Irx5 may regulate contrast adaptation in the retina and control specific aspects of visual function in circuits of the mammalian retina.
